The title says the story...

I have a 2.5 year old and a 4 month old set of boys and plan to rent a class A motorhome and wanted to find a nice CG near or around or in Branson, MO to go enjoy a week with the family.

Can you help reccommend a CG?

How about things that are a must see?

Things to avoid?

Last year we stayed at Compton Ridge. Our friends like the CG because it has a lot of things to do, especially for kids. We thought it was a nice place, but we didn't need to spend as much money per night since we didn't have kids. I do recommend the CG, but next time we will probably go to a cheaper place. Compton has 2 swimming pools tennis courts, basketball, game room, and other things. Great place for large groups and kids. Very close to Silver Dollar City.

There is a nice state park near Branson (Table Rock State Park). They have hookups, a playground, and room to run.
